Asia Update
COVID-19 cases have increased in Hong Kong, and as a result the local government is implementing more restrictions. Currently, there is no expectation that terminals will be affected, and carriers could continue to operate as normal. Our partners in Hong Kong are operating as normal, but have contingency plans and back-up support plans in place in case of disruptions.

Airfreight
Due to another surge in PPE shipments and certain retail markets opening in the US, we are starting to see capacity out of Asia tighten again. This week, three major carriers (CZ/CZ/CK) cancelled flights from PVG to LAX and ORD. They also changed some flights to charters, removing space from the market, and increasing rates. This has contributed to increased rate levels. If your cargo is not time definite, there may be alternatives and charter services available out of China.
